This issue needs to be revisited. None of these menus or options exist on macOS or iOS today, and I haven’t been able to find the equivalent in the new settings.

#410

On iOS, there is no longer an Experimental Features submenu. There is now a Webkit Feature Flags section, but there’s nothing like NSURLSession WebSocket listed there. Maybe they’ve given it a human-friendly name, but it’s not obvious what that is.

Similar issue on macOS; the Develop menu no longer has an Experimental Features dropdown at all. Feature flags have been moved into the settings window, but again there’s nothing that obviously matches with the needed flag.
